Why No Interaction Is Listed for Amoxicillin

Interactions in our licensed database are recorded against drug classes, not just single drug names. Amoxicillin is filed under 7 classifications — including penicillin, antibiotic drugs, nephrotoxic drugs. Lentinan has documented interactions with 8 drug classes — the most serious being cytochrome p450 1a2 (cyp1a2) substrates (moderate), cytochrome p450 2c19 (cyp2c19) substrates (moderate) and cytochrome p450 2d6 (cyp2d6) substrates (moderate) — and none of Amoxicillin’s classifications are among them.

Classification data comes from our licensed Natural Medicines dataset. A medication can belong to classes beyond those recorded there, so this describes how the check was run — it is not a safety guarantee.

About Lentinan

What is Lentinan?

Lentinan
  • Immune support
  • Used alongside cancer treatment
  • Anti-inflammatory
  • General wellness/tonic
  • Antimicrobial support

Lentinan is a beta-glucan polysaccharide from shiitake mushrooms that is studied mainly as an immune-modulating add-on to cancer chemotherapy, where it is given by injection in a few countries. Evidence for oral supplements is limited, and quality varies widely between products. Talk with your pharmacist or doctor before using it, especially if you have a health condition or are pregnant or breastfeeding.

Lentinula edodes · Marasmiaceae · Fruiting body of the shiitake mushroom (the polysaccharide is extracted from it) · Injection (used in some countries under medical supervision), capsules, tablets, powdered mushroom extracts, oral liquid

An interaction check asks whether these two react with each other — it does not ask whether Lentinan is a good idea for someone in your situation. Here is what our Lentinan record says about it on its own.

Lentinan: dosing

There is no well-established standard dose for oral lentinan or shiitake supplements. Products differ a lot in how much actual beta-glucan they contain, so amounts on labels are not always comparable.If you choose to take an oral supplement, follow the directions on the product label and do not exceed them. The injectable medical form has its own dosing that is determined by a doctor as part of cancer treatment and is not something to manage at home.

About Amoxicillin

What Is Amoxicillin Used For?

Brand names: Amoxil Capsules, Trimox, Wymox, Amix, Amoram, Amoxident, Galenamox, Rimoxallin, Amoxil Injection

Amoxicillin treats bacterial infections in both adults and children, including ear, nose, and throat infections; lower respiratory tract infections; skin and skin structure infections; and genitourinary tract infections.

In adults only, amoxicillin is also used — always combined with other medications — to eradicate Helicobacter pylori (H. pylori), the bacteria behind duodenal ulcers. Getting rid of H. pylori has been shown to reduce the chance of those ulcers coming back. It is only effective against bacteria that are susceptible to it and will not work against viral infections like the common cold or flu.
